On Grand Strategy Summary of Key Points
On Grand Strategy, authored by John Lewis Gaddis, is a comprehensive exploration into the principles of grand strategy applied throughout history by world leaders and thinkers. Drawing from a wide array of historical examples, including those of Lincoln, Elizabeth I, and Augustus, among others, Gaddis analyzes how these figures have strategically navigated complexities to achieve their objectives. The book bridges the gap between academic theory and real-world applications, offering insights into the strategic thinking processes that have shaped our world. It delves into the importance of aligning finite resources with expansive ambitions and the necessity of balancing power with limitations.
